In order to meet India’s energy demand, APAR has recently completed a critical reconductoring project for the Uttar Pradesh Power Transmission Corporation Limited (UPPTCL). The project enhanced the 220kV Prayagraj Cantt – Rewa road substation line.

This project involved installation of approximately 10 kilometers of High-Temperature Low-Sag (HTLS) conductor which is a crucial upgrade before the Maha Kumbh Mela to meet urgent energy demands while contributing to the broader goals of sustainable and reliable power infrastructure in India.

The project is not without its hurdles such as navigating a 900-meter river crossing, managing undercrossing 133kV and 66kV live lines, and urban congestion. By upgrading infrastructure, APAR ensured a more reliable and sustainable energy future for everyone.
